I North Central Texas Council Of Governments TO: Storm Water Contacts DATE: October 29, 1998 FROM: Keith Kennedy Senior Environmental Planner SUBJECT: Watershed Meetings The first of NCTCOG's Expanded Regional Storm Water Management Program working meetings will be held as follows: • Mainstem Watershed: 10 am -12 pm, November 17 DeSoto Civic Center, 211 E. Pleasant Run, Desoto • West Fork Watershed: 1:30 pm - 3:30 pm, November 18 Hurst Municipal Court Room, 1505 Precinct Line Road, Hurst • East Fork Watershed: 9:30 am -11:30 am, November 19 Garland Performing Arts Center, 300 N. 5t' Street, Garland • Elm Fork Watershed: 1:30 pm - 3:30 pm, November 19 Farmers Branch City Hall, Study Session Room, 2"d Floor 13000 William Dodson Parkway, Farmers Branch The agenda items for the meetings include appointment of the Phase II representatives to the Storm Water Management Coordinating Council (three representatives from each of the four watershed areas), discussion of the storm water management video, discussion of the agenda and format for the first Regional Forum on Public Involvement/Public Education to be held in January 1999, and initial discussions related to formulating the regional strategy to address upcoming water quality regulations. I hope that you will be able to attend one of these meetings and participate in this important regional effort to address the challenges of storm water and watershed management.
